Fairylea · 22/07/2018 20:35

You’d be best to get gel over your own natural nails. Once you start adding length with extensions etc it puts pressure on the nail bed and weakens them (that’s my own experience- had many different kinds!) If you just get gel and have it removed properly each time before fresh gel every 3 weeks your nails will grow stronger underneath. Use cuticle oil and a good hand and nail cream. Repair odd cracks and splits with fibreglass and then gel over that (any good nail technician can do that).

RadioDorothy · 22/07/2018 20:38

Find a nail technician who can give you a couple of layers of builder gel - that will give them strengt, then you can have a colour gel overlay and it'll last you anything up to three weeks.

The gel itself won't trash your nails if it is removed properly - if you pick, pull, peel or scrape you will certainly damage the nail plate. They need to be soaked off, but you can do that at home with the right equipment (pure acetone, cotton wool, silver foil, and a cuticle stick).
